Understanding UPVC Windows and Doors: The Smart Choice for Modern Homes
Over the last few years, the popularity of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ride (UPVC) doors and windows has risen in building and construction and renovation projects worldwide. This rise can be associated to their many benefits, which range from energy performance to looks. This article offers a thorough check out UPVC windows and doors, highlighting their qualities, advantages, setup procedure, upkeep, and some regularly asked concerns.
What are UPVC Windows and Doors?
UPVC windows and doors are made from a robust and long lasting product called unplasticized polyvinyl chloride. Unlike standard products like wood or aluminum, UPVC is known for its resistance to weathering, rust, and chemical damage. These features make UPVC a perfect option for modern-day homes, combining both performance and visual appeal.

UPVC doors and windows provide a wide variety of advantages, making them a preferred choice amongst property owners and builders. A few of these benefits consist of:
Energy Efficiency:
UPVC doors and windows have outstanding thermal insulation residential or commercial properties, avoiding heat loss during winter and heat entry in summer. This can significantly decrease energy costs.
Boosted Security:
Many UPVC profiles come with multi-point locking systems and reinforced structures that offer increased security versus break-ins.
Low Maintenance:
Unlike wood, which requires routine painting and treatment, UPVC does not require frequent upkeep. Cleaning is as basic as cleaning with a moist cloth.
Visual Appeal:
UPVC windows and doors can be tailored to match any architectural style and can be found in various colors and finishes, including wood-grain effects, supplying the preferred aesthetic without the typical drawbacks of timber.
Sound Reduction:
The airtight seal of UPVC frames helps to shut out external noise, adding an aspect of harmony to the living environment.
Cost-efficient:

Step-by-Step Installation Process
Measurement:
Accurate measurements of doors and window openings are essential to making sure a perfect fit.
Preparation:
Remove any existing frames and prepare the openings by cleansing and leveling the surfaces.
Dry Fit:
Place the UPVC frames into the openings without securing them to look for fit and make sure that they are level.
Protecting the Frame:
Once appropriately fitted, the frames are secured utilizing screws or other fasteners, ensuring they are sealed securely.
Sealing:
Apply proper sealants to prevent air and water seepage, further enhancing the energy performance of the setup.
Ending up Touches:

A1: UPVC doors and windows can last up to 25 years or longer, depending upon the quality of the materials and maintenance.
Q2: Are UPVC windows energy efficient?
A2: Yes, UPVC doors and windows supply excellent insulation, helping to decrease energy costs and preserve indoor convenience.
Q3: Can UPVC windows and doors be painted?
A3: While painting UPVC is possible, it is normally not recommended as it can void guarantees. UPVC is available in different finishes that do not require painting.
Q4: Are UPVC windows protect?
A4: Yes, UPVC windows and doors featured multi-point locking systems and can be reinforced for included security.
Q5: How do UPVC windows compare to wood windows?
A5: UPVC windows are typically more resilient, require less upkeep, and provide better insulation compared to wood windows, which are more prone to rot and need routine upkeep.
